Commercetools + Salsify integration for faster, cleaner product launches

Connect Commercetools with Salsify to sync product content, attributes, and digital assets, so your teams publish accurate PDPs faster across every channel and market.

Set up your integration
Trusted by 700+ leading brands worldwide
Trusted by 700+ leading brands worldwide

What is the Commercetools + Salsify integration

Managing product content across teams gets messy fast. Merchandising works in spreadsheets, brand sends PDFs, and translations live somewhere else. Meanwhile, your Commercetools catalog needs clean, complete attributes, or the storefront and feeds suffer, and launches slip. The Commercetools – Salsify integration connects your PIM and your commerce backend so approved product content flows into the right product types and variants in Commercetools, with fewer manual exports and less “who changed what” confusion. This setup fits if Salsify is your source of truth for product content and you run frequent catalog updates across multiple brands, locales, or channels.

Commercetools + Salsify integration benefits

Cut catalog go-live time by publishing approved Salsify data to Commercetools
Reduce rework by pushing consistent attributes into every product type and variant
Improve search and filters with cleaner product data across every Commercetools store
Scale multilingual launches by keeping localized content aligned across channels and locales
Lower content ops overhead by centralizing enrichment in Salsify, not spreadsheets
Protect feed quality by keeping titles, images, and specs consistent across channels

How the Commercetools Salsify integration works technically

• Product records are exported from Salsify via API and mapped to Commercetools product types, attributes, categories, and variant structures (SKU, key, EAN/UPC). 

• Locale-specific fields in Salsify are mapped to Commercetools localized strings so language values are written per locale with consistent fallbacks. 

• Assets and media URLs are synced as product images and other assets in Commercetools, with ordering and alt text handled when available in Salsify. 

• Delta sync logic sends only changed products and variants, with idempotent upserts keyed by SKU or product key to avoid duplicates. 

• Validation rules check required attributes and data types before write, and failures are logged with record-level error details for retry handling. 

• Channel-specific fields can be routed to separate Commercetools products, staged vs. current projections, or downstream feeds depending on catalog ownership rules. 

Why choose scandiweb to handle Commercetools integration for you?

Integration design proven on complex catalogs
We’ve delivered 2,100+ projects, so we map Salsify objects to Commercetools cleanly before any build starts.
Data engineers who treat PIM as a system
60+ certified data engineers set validation rules, versioning, and audit trails, so bad product data can’t slip through.
API-first build that stays stable at scale
We design sync jobs around idempotency, retries, and rate limits, keeping Commercetools and Salsify updates predictable.
Fewer integration surprises during go-live
We plan cutover, backfills, and rollback paths early, then test real failure cases, not just the happy path.
Single team for PIM, eCom, and analytics
Your PIM, storefront, and tracking teams work as one, so changes in attributes don’t break events or reporting.
Senior ownership and fast daily decisions
A dedicated Delivery Manager runs priorities, removes blockers, and keeps scope tight, so your team isn’t chasing updates.

Frequently Asked Questions about Commercetools Salsify integration

How do you map Salsify attributes and product taxonomy to Commercetools product types and variants?

We define a field-by-field mapping, including variant-level attributes, enums, and constraints, then validate it against Commercetools product types before any bulk sync.

Can Salsify sync digital assets and rich content to Commercetools for PDPs and feeds?

Yes. We move images, documents, and key rich content fields, and keep references consistent so storefronts and downstream feeds pull the right asset every time.

How do you handle localization when integrating Salsify with Commercetools catalogs?

We map locales and fallback rules, then sync localized titles, descriptions, and attributes into Commercetools localized fields per market and channel needs.

What is the best way to run incremental updates from Salsify to Commercetools without overwriting good data?

We use delta-based sync with update rules and source-of-truth logic, so only approved fields update and business-owned fields in Commercetools stay intact.

How long does a Commercetools Salsify PIM integration take, and what impacts timeline?

Timeline depends on catalog complexity, localization, and asset volume, but scandiweb has delivered 40+ PIM projects since 2016, so we know where integrations usually slow down.

Start your Commercetools + Salsify integration

1. Submit your integration request

Fill out the form and share your integration requirements.

2. Join a free strategy & discovery call

Join a 60-minute session with our Commercetools integration specialists.
We’ll review your business systems, identify key challenges, and uncover actionable opportunities.

3. Get a tailored proposal

After the consultation, receive a detailed proposal with clear, high-impact steps to integrate Commercetools with the tools your business needs to thrive.

Trusted by 700+ leading brands worldwide

We check submissions regularly - we will reply soon
22+
years in eCommerce
600+
in-house experts
2,100+
projects delivered
700+
clients served
$4B+
in client revenue per year